Giants 1st Base Alyssa Nakken Became First On-Field Female Coach In MLB History Last Night
© Rick Scuteri-USA TODAY Sports
Alyssa Nakken coached 1st base for the San Francisco Giants last night and became the first on-field female coach in MLB history...
